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: Zagadnienie MYSQL i zapytanie
Forum PHP.pl > Forum > PHP
Skorpiono
Jak stkonstruowac tabelke ktora ma przechowywac wiele wartosci pod jedna kolumna?


chodzi mi o skorelowanie

FILMY
-
ID
Nazwa
dostep - i jak to okiienko skonfigurowac, dawac nazwy uzytkownikow po przecinku? czy jak jesli tak to potem rozbijac string na tablice z roznymi wartosciami zmiennej rozbitej przecinkiem na tablice? i potem porownac z rekordem uzytkownika?

czy daj do uzytniwnika i zrobic do samo, lista filmow z dostepme, i tu jak?
viking
Rozbić to na kilka tabelek i połączyć za pomocą id_użytkownika,id_filmu. A jak już koniecznie w ten sposób to można pomyśleć o JSON.
Skorpiono
co to json i z czym sie to je?

podaj przyklad

NIEEEE zadnych java scriptow nie znam tego chyba ze ktos mi pomoze to opanowac
Pyton_000
JSON tylko jeśli MySQL 5.7 niżej nie warto. Ale na 100% dobre rozwiązanie to jak mówi @viging robić na wiele tabelek i sobie głowy nie zawracać. Bo z tego potem tylko problemy wychodzą.
viking
@Skorpiono: czasami warto przejrzeć jakie typy danych ma SBD z którym pracujemy: https://dev.mysql.com/doc/refman/5.7/en/json.html
Skorpiono
DO json mam najnowszego MYSQL z XAMPPA. to chyba starczy co?

to jak mam wpisac stala wartosc ddla uzytkownika ze on juz posiada po kupnie produktu dany produkt na stale?

chyba ze dam 3 tabelki
user
film
i user - film

i bede musial dodawac np.

ID 1 - ID 354
ID 1 - ID 123
ID 4 - ID 354
viking
Dokładnie tak się to robi. Poczytaj o normalizacji.
Skorpiono
OK a jak zakladam tabelke i robie PRIMARY nie wspominajac o tym ze nie znam juz w ogole mysql po latach pozapominalem, i wlasciwie nigdy tego nie wiedzialem to jak uzyr primaryk KEY z innymi atrybutami? Jak zaklada sie varchary i do czego sluza konkretne slowa i nazwy ktos da mi linka do sprawdzonego kursu? Tylko na szybkie przypomnienie, wiec moze byc to ladnie upakowane.


PS bo nie mam czasu dlugo czytac. jestem we flow teraz. to chce jeszcze wiedziec co oznacza ROZMIAR przy primary key i int [10] - chodzi mi o puste okienko, czy to sa bity i ilosc zer?
viking
Wszystko najszybciej znajdziesz w dokumentacji.
Skorpiono
ok


a wez zajrzyj tutaj i powiedz mi jak sprawdzic rekord Temat: PHPWyswietlanie ukrytej zawartosci czy dany rekord istnieje
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.